Farewell party at Scholars Public School, Rajpura

The school bade a fond farewell to the outgoing batch of Class Xll. The event commenced with the traditional light-lamping ceremony by school Chairman TL Joshi. A special cultural programme was organised by the students of Class Xl, which included not just the solo and group dance performances, but also numerous fun-filled games for their seniors. The most exciting and awaited part of the event was the assigning of the titles. School Director Sudesh Joshi presented sashes and mementos to the selected students and passed on the light of wisdom to all students. Head Boy Prabhpreet Singh and Head Girl Damanpreet Kaur got the titles of ‘Mr Scholar’ and ‘Ms Scholar’, respectively. Ramanpreet Kaur was selected as ‘Ms Genius’ while the title of ‘Mr Genius’ was clinched by Dilpreet Singh. The title of ‘Ms Talent’ was given to Jasleen Kaur and Jashandeep Singh Gill was selected as ‘Mr Handsome’. Jasmeen Kaur got the title of ‘Best Smile’, Rupinder Kaur ‘Best Dress’, Arshpreet Kaur ‘Best Performance’, and Maninder Kaur and Gurkirat Singh ‘Best Sportspersons’. The titles of ‘Most Disciplined Student’ were won by Parneet Kaur, Karanpreet Singh and Parneet Kaur. Three students, Noorpreet Kaur, Sukhleen Kaur and Tripurari, were selected for the title of ‘Most Punctual’. Principal Bharti warmly greeted the children and wished the batch ‘all the best’ not just for their upcoming board examinations, but also for their bright future ahead.
